The Global Sumud Flotilla, which transports humanitarian aid to Gaza Strip, is currently in the Mediterranean Sea, near the Egyptian coast, and continues its journey despite threats from the Israeli naval forces. Activists, including personalities such as Mandla Mandela and Greta Thunberg, have reported aggressive maneuvers from Israeli ships, which have tried to discourage the flotilla. However, the organizers stated that they will not be intimidated and will continue the humanitarian mission.
